Job Description

Responsibilities

  • identify efficiency opportunities that may qualify for new construction incentives while having the initiative and interest in keeping up to date on energy efficiency technologies.
  • Communicate technical issues across the project team.
  • Work closely with architects and engineers to incorporate energy efficiency measures into designs that qualify for utility program incentives.
  • Provide and present technical advisement to clients regarding the design, procurement and installation of energy-efficient equipment.
  • Advise clients on processes that ensure continuous demand-reduction.
  • Support special projects that may include programs that involve the WELL Building Standard, assessing renewable energy, battery storage and EV infrastructure opportunities in the commercial and public building space.
  • Identify market opportunities (e.g., high-performance buildings, electrification, passive house) and propose new initiatives or pilots.
  • Serve as a primary liaison with utility clients (Mass Save Sponsors), providing updates, insights, and recommendations.
  • Provide guidance on advanced building design strategies (high-efficiency HVAC, envelope improvements, electrification, etc.).
  • Support regulatory reporting, including participation metrics, savings, and cost-effectiveness.

Requirements

  • Typically requires a Business or Environmental Science degree with 5 years of prior relevant experience delivering utility energy efficiency construction services
  • The ability and desire to be: productive, accurate, and organized.
  • Effective written and verbal communication skills.
  • Strong analytical and statistical knowledge and skills using Excel
  • Ability learn proprietary energy management systems.
  • This position requires a valid driver’s license and physical ability to perform field verification of pre and post installation of energy efficiency measures.
  • Ability to be self-starting—demonstrate initiative-including the ability to collaborate well in a supportive team environment.
  • An understanding of building automation systems (BAS)

Preferred

  • LEED Green Associate Certification and Knowledge of Sustainable Design
